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 12/11/2009, à 21:15

agadoudoudou

Probleme au démarrage d'une live usb

J'ai fait une live usb persistente avec usb-creator, en installant ubuntu karmic dessus.
Voulant enlever l'utilisateur "ubuntu" par défaut et éviter que la session ne s'ouvre sans mot de passe, j'ai effectué les changements suivant, en m'inspirant de ce tuto : http://doc.ubuntu-fr.org/personnaliser_livecd :

J'ai créé un nouvel utilisateur avec les droits d'admin.
J'ai remplacé dans /etc/casper.conf :

export USERNAME="ubuntu"
export USERFULLNAME="Live session user"
export HOST="ubuntu"
export BUILD_SYSTEM="Ubuntu"

par :

export USERNAME="mon utilisateur"
export USERFULLNAME="mon utilisateur"
export HOST="mon utilisateur"
export BUILD_SYSTEM="mon utilisateur"

Puis, j'ai supprimé le répertoire /ubuntu dans /home, pour ne laisser que le repertoire /mon utilisateur.

Depuis, lorsque je redémarre ma live usb, tout se passe comme d'habitude au départ : je choisis la langue, je clique sur "tester ubuntu sans altérer mon ordinateur". Ubuntu commence à se lancer. A un moment, je peux taper des lignes de commande. Puis le mode graphique se lance. Je vois l'écran de connexion marron, mais il ne me demande pas de choisir un utilisateur. Il démarre directement une session et le message d'erreur suivant apparait :

"Could not update ICEauthority file /home/ubuntu/ICEauthority"

Je ne peux que valider, alors je le fait.

Le message d'erreur apparait alors :

"Il y a un probleme avec le serveur de configuration. /usr/lib/libconf2-4/gconf-sanity-check-2 a quitté avec l'état 256"

Ce message est du chinois pour moi... Une fois encore je ne peux que valider.
Je me retrouve avec une session ouverte avec un bureau completement vide, et les deux seules choses qui marchent sont soit d'appuyer sur la touche "éteindre" de mon pc, et une fenetre me propose d'éteindre, de redémarrer, d'hiberner ou de mettre en veille. Pas moyen de changer d'utilisateur.
L'autre option, c'est ctrl+alt+F2 qui me met en mode console.

Voila, si vous pouviez m'aider à redémarrer ma session sur cette clé, ça serait vraiment cool, j'ai pas mal de données et de configs que j'aimerai ne pas perdre.
Si en plus vous pouviez m'expliquer comment faire pour qu'à chaque démarrage elle me demande mon nom d'utilisateur et mon mot de passe, et accessoirement, que la session "ubuntu" soit supprimée définitivement, ça serait encore mieux.
Merci de votre aide!

Hors ligne

#2 Le 12/11/2009, à 21:52

frafa

Re : Probleme au démarrage d'une live usb

Bonjour,
Houla c'est un peu plus complique que celà smile
voir methode sur ces post:
http://forum.ubuntu-fr.org/viewtopic.php?id=201229
http://www.breizh-ardente.fr/article/etape-2-quel-os-pour-un-usage-public-limite

Hors ligne

#3 Le 13/11/2009, à 07:53

agadoudoudou

Re : Probleme au démarrage d'une live usb

Bon alors, merci, je vais étudier tout ça. smile
Mais d'abord, il faudrait que je puisse me resservir d'ubuntu en mode graphique, et du coup que je répare les conneries que j'ai faite. Une solution?

Hors ligne

#4 Le 13/11/2009, à 17:56

agadoudoudou

Re : Probleme au démarrage d'une live usb

Bon, du coup, j'ai reformaté ma clef usb, et j'ai refait une live usb persistente avec karmic.
Du coup, je voudrais supprimer l'utilisateur par défaut, et mettre un autre utilisateur avec un mot de passe au démarrage. J'essaye de me baser sur ce tuto :
http://www.breizh-ardente.fr/article/etape-2-quel-os-pour-un-usage-public-limite
Est-ce que ça marche si je fais juste ça :

MODIFICATION DU USER

L'étape qui m'a donné le plus de mal, merci frafa pour le coup de pouce

~/livecd$ sudo gedit squashfs/etc/casper.conf

export USERNAME="nectarin"

export USERFULLNAME="nectarin"

export HOST="nectarin"

export BUILD_SYSTEM="Nectarin"

MODIFICATION DES DROITS

~/livecd$ mkpasswd -s motdepasse

E/RzddfzlTY0A

~/livecd$ sudo gedit squashfs/usr/share/initramfs-tools/scripts/casper-bottom/10adduser

set passwd/root-password-crypted E/RzddfzlTY0A

set passwd/user-password-crypted E/RzddfzlTY0A

Ou il faut que je fasse tous les trucs avant que je ne comprend pas du tout ? (montage et extraction du squashfs, création du chroot...)

Hors ligne